Hamzat Promises Decentralized Services for Lagos Residents

Hamzat Promises Decentralized Services for Lagos Residents

Dr. Kadri Obafemi Hamzat, the Lagos State Deputy Governor and All Progressives Congress (APC) Governorship Candidate, has pledged to create a more interconnected Lagos by decentralizing government services and leveraging the unique economic strengths of the state's five divisions: Ikeja, Badagry, Ikorodu, Lagos Island, and Epe (IBILE). In a radio interview in Ikorodu, Hamzat stated that residents should not need to travel to Alausa for services that can be provided locally.

He proposed establishing mini-secretariats in Ikorodu, Badagry, and Epe to resolve 80% of service needs within these divisions. Hamzat identified Ikorodu's potential in agriculture, food processing, and transportation, promising to develop infrastructure to support these sectors.

He also highlighted the necessity of reorganizing local government administration to improve accountability and eliminate inefficiencies. Furthermore, he stressed the importance of planning Lagos as a borderless metropolitan city, considering the needs of residents from neighboring states who rely on Lagos' infrastructure and services.
